【発明の詳細な説明】 〔産業上の利用分野〕 本発明は、通信制御装置に関する。Description: TECHNICAL FIELD The present invention relates to a communication control device.

FIG. 4 shows a communication network between a control station and a subordinate station by a conventional communication control device, and FIG. 5 shows an internal configuration of the subordinate station.

As shown in FIGS. 4 and 5, the conventional dependent station determines whether or not the transmission address is its own station with respect to the communication data including the transmission address received from the control station 201 through the control station communication line. In the case of the own station, a control station communication unit 205 for reading or writing the internal data 207, and writing of the data received from the preceding dependent station 202 to the internal data 207 by the dependent station communication line and the next step of the internal data 207 Dependent stations of 204
It is composed of a dependent station communication unit 206 for transmitting data to the slave station.

A slave station as a communication control device divides these two communications into a control station communication section and a slave station communication section because communication with the control station and communication with other slave stations generally occur asynchronously. I do.

For this reason, all dependent stations have a line for control station communication,
There is a drawback that two of the substation communication lines must be connected.

FIG. 1 shows a communication network between a control station and a subordinate station by the communication control device of the present invention when the number of subordinate stations is three.
FIG. 2 is a block diagram showing one embodiment of the internal configuration of the dependent station.

The communication data in the communication control device of the present invention includes a transmission address, type data for discriminating between control station → dependent station communication data, dependent station communication data, and dependent station → control station communication data.

The control station communication switching unit 108 receives the communication data from the control station 101 or the reception data distribution unit 109 or the control station communication unit 105, and when the type data is communication data between the control station and the dependent station and the transmission address is the own station. To the control station communication unit 105, to the transmission data combining unit 110 in the case of another station, and if the type data is
If the communication data between the control stations is directly connected to the control station 101 via the direct line, the communication data is output to the control station 101. If the communication data is not directly connected to the control station 101, the communication data is output to the transmission data combining unit 110.

The reception data distribution unit 109 inputs the communication data from the preceding dependent station, and if the type data is control station → dependent station communication data or dependent station → control station communication data, to the control station communication switching unit 108. In the case of the dependent station-to-dependent station communication data, the communication data is output to the dependent station communication section 106. The communication data output here is further transmitted to the transmission data combining unit.
The data is sent to the next dependent station via 110.

In this way, it is possible to transmit / receive communication data to / from the control station 101 via the dependent station communication line even to the dependent stations 103 and 104 that are not directly connected to the control station 101.

As described above, according to the present invention, by providing the communication control device in the dependent station, the control station communication line connecting the control station and the dependent station may be provided at only one arbitrary position, and the dependent station is connected to the dependent station. The slave station communication line has an effect of enabling communication between the control station and a slave station to which the control station communication line is not connected.
